The present invention is directed to novel nucleic acid and amino acid sequences associated with the metabolism of seed storage compounds in plants. A novel discovery described herein lies in the identification of the nucleic acid sequences that encode the wri1 genetic locus in Arabidopsis thaliana, and lipid metabolism regulator (LMR) polynucleotide sequences contained therein. Preferably, the seed storage compounds are lipids, fatty acids, starches or seed storage proteins.
